1. Vegetable Salad with Marinated Mussels
Source: gastronom.ruDon't miss the chance to make this salad when fresh vegetables are in season.
You will need: 250 g marinated mussels, 2 tomatoes, 1 bell pepper, 2 cucumbers, 1 onion, half a bunch of herbs, 3 tbsp vegetable oil, ground black pepper, salt.
Preparation: Chop the vegetables and herbs and mix them. Add the mussels, season with pepper and salt. Dress the salad with oil and mix.
2. Marinated Mussel Salad with Eggs and Tomatoes
Source: koolinar.ruWe recommend adding light or low-fat mayonnaise.
You will need: 250 g marinated mussels, 3 boiled eggs, 2 tomatoes, 1 onion, 3 tbsp mayonnaise, salt.
Preparation: Chop the eggs, tomatoes, and onion. Mix everything in a deep bowl, add the mussels, salt, and dress the salad with mayonnaise.
3. Potato Salad with Mussels and Fresh Vegetables
Source: lifehacker.ruMix the salad gently, without excessive movements.
You will need: 200 g marinated mussels, 3 boiled potatoes, 150 g tomatoes, 2 cucumbers, 1 onion, 60 ml mayonnaise, salt.
Preparation: Chop the potatoes, cucumbers, tomatoes, and onion and mix. Add the marinated mussels and salt. Dress the salad with mayonnaise and gently mix again.
4. Mussel Salad with Korean Carrots and Potatoes
Source: postila.ruPotatoes are easier to cut if you grease the knife with vegetable oil.
You will need: 200 g marinated mussels, 150 g Korean carrots, 3 boiled potatoes, 1 onion, 3 tbsp vegetable oil, ground black pepper, salt.
Preparation: Chop the potatoes and onion. Mix the mussels, Korean carrots, and chopped vegetables. Add salt and ground pepper to taste. Dress the salad with oil and mix.

5. Salad with Mussels, Cucumbers, and Eggs
Source: tandyr-market.ruA delicious and very simple salad in 15 minutes.
You will need: 250 g marinated mussels, 2 cucumbers, 3 boiled chicken eggs, one-third bunch of herbs, 60 g mayonnaise, ground black pepper, salt.
Preparation: Chop the cucumbers, eggs, and herbs and mix. Add the mussels, salt, ground black pepper, mayonnaise, and mix.
6. Salad with Mussels, Vegetables, and Herbs
Source: esh-doma.ruIt's best to thaw mussels at room temperature.
You will need: 200 g frozen mussels, 2 cucumbers, 2 tomatoes, 1 bell pepper, half a bunch of lettuce, 2 cloves garlic, 30 g butter, 3 tbsp vegetable oil, ground black pepper, salt.
Preparation: Thaw the mussels and fry them in butter for 7-10 minutes. Add minced garlic and turn off the heat. Chop the vegetables, tear the lettuce leaves by hand. Mix the salad, add vegetable oil, ground pepper, and salt.
7. Fresh Salad with Napa Cabbage, Herbs, and Marinated Mussels
Source: koko.bySimilarly, you can make this salad with white cabbage.
You will need: 200 g marinated mussels, 300 g Napa cabbage, half a bunch of herbs, 1 carrot, 3 tbsp olive oil, salt.
Preparation: Shred the cabbage, grate the carrot, finely chop the herbs. Mix the salad in a deep bowl, add the mussels, salt, and olive oil.
8. Salad with Mussels, Shrimp, Arugula, and Oranges
Source: cookpad.comAn excellent salad for seafood lovers!
You will need: 200 g frozen mussels, 200 g chilled shrimp, 100 g arugula, 2 cloves garlic, 1 large orange, 1 tbsp lemon juice, 3 tbsp olive oil, 40 g butter, ground black pepper, salt.
Preparation: Thaw the mussels and fry them in butter until cooked. At the end, add ground pepper, salt, and minced garlic. Rinse the shrimp with boiling water, peel them, and sprinkle with lemon juice. Peel the orange, remove the membranes, and chop. Mix the mussels, shrimp, arugula, and orange. Add salt and ground pepper to taste. Dress the salad with olive oil.

9. Salad with Mussels, Sun-Dried Tomatoes, and Herbs
Source: zen.yandex.ruGround pepper should be added to the salad with caution, as mussels and tomatoes already contain spicy seasonings.
You will need: 200 g marinated mussels, 150 g sun-dried tomatoes, 200 g lettuce leaves, half a bunch of arugula, 3 tbsp olive oil, ground black pepper, salt.
Preparation: Chop the sun-dried tomatoes. Tear the lettuce leaves and arugula by hand. Mix everything, add the mussels, salt, ground pepper, and olive oil.
10. Warm Salad with Mussels, Marinated Mushrooms, and Fresh Vegetables
Source: gastronom.ruA vibrant and appetizing warm salad for dinner!
You will need: 300 g frozen mussels, 200 g marinated mushrooms, 3 tomatoes, 1 bell pepper, 2 cucumbers, 1 onion, 2 cloves garlic, 40 g butter, 3 tbsp vegetable oil, ground black pepper, salt.
Preparation: Thaw the mussels and fry them in butter for 7-10 minutes. Before turning off the heat, season with salt, pepper, and add minced garlic. Chop the vegetables and mushrooms. Mix the salad, adjust salt, and dress with vegetable oil.
11. Spicy Salad with Mussels and Green Beans
Source: ru.foodpg.comYou can boil or fry the beans in oil.
You will need: 250 g marinated mussels, 200 g green beans, 1 clove garlic, 1 tbsp sesame seeds, 3 tbsp vegetable oil, 2 tbsp soy sauce, 2 tbsp lemon juice, ground black pepper, ground ginger, salt.
Preparation: Chop the green beans and fry them in vegetable oil until cooked. Mix the mussels, green beans, sesame seeds, and minced garlic. Add soy sauce, lemon juice, spices, and salt.
12. Salad with Mussels, Mozzarella, Tomatoes, and Herbs
Source: cookpad.comThe salad looks prettier with small mozzarella balls.
You will need: 300 g marinated mussels, 150 g mozzarella pearls, 3 tomatoes, 100 g spinach, 100 g lettuce leaves, half a bunch of arugula, 3 tbsp olive oil, 1 tbsp soy sauce, ground black pepper, salt.
Preparation: Chop the tomatoes. Tear the spinach, arugula, and lettuce leaves by hand. Mix everything, add the mussels, mozzarella, oil, ground pepper, and salt. Drizzle the finished salad with soy sauce.

13. Salad with Calamari, Mussels, and Chips
Source: pinterest.ruNot just a salad recipe, but a real lifesaver when you're short on time.
You will need: 2 calamari tubes, 250 g marinated mussels, 150 g lettuce leaves, 3 tomatoes, 100 g potato chips, 3 tbsp olive oil, ground black pepper, salt.
Preparation: Boil the calamari tubes for 4 minutes, cool them, and slice. Tear the lettuce leaves by hand, finely chop the tomatoes. Mix everything, add the mussels, salt, ground pepper, and oil. Place the salad on a plate and sprinkle with whole or slightly crushed chips.
14. Layered Salad with Mussels, Eggs, and Corn
Source: fresh.ruThe easiest way to determine the freshness of marinated mussels is by their aroma.
You will need: 200 g marinated mussels, 300 g boiled potatoes, 3 boiled chicken eggs, half a can of canned corn, 1 onion, 80 ml mayonnaise, ground black pepper, salt.
Preparation: Grate the potatoes and eggs, finely chop the onion. Drain and rinse the corn. Layer the potatoes, mussels, onion, eggs, and corn. After the potatoes, onion, and eggs, you need to add salt, pepper, and mayonnaise. Refrigerate the finished salad for 1 hour.
15. Seaweed Salad with Mussels and Onion
Source: pinterest.ruThis salad is prepared in just a few minutes!
You will need: 200 g marinated seaweed, 200 g marinated mussels, 1 onion, 3 tbsp mayonnaise, ground black pepper, salt.
Preparation: Chop the seaweed and onion, then mix. Add the marinated mussels, season with salt and pepper. Dress the salad with mayonnaise and gently mix.
16. Salad with Marinated Mussels, Eggs, Vegetables, and Croutons
Source: foodfeast.ruTry experimenting and adding several types of croutons to the salad.
You will need: 300 g marinated mussels, 3 boiled chicken eggs, 2 tomatoes, 2 cucumbers, 1 onion, 2 cloves garlic, 100 g croutons, 60 ml mayonnaise, ground black pepper, salt.
Preparation: Chop the eggs, tomatoes, cucumbers, and onion. Mix the mussels, vegetables, and minced garlic. Add salt, ground black pepper, and mayonnaise. Add croutons to the salad just before serving.

17. Salad with Mussels, Grapefruit, and Feta
Source: vk.comA ripe grapefruit is usually a beautiful reddish color.
You will need: 250 g marinated mussels, 1 grapefruit, 200 g feta, 100 g lettuce leaves, 100 g arugula, 3 tbsp olive oil, ground black pepper, salt.
Preparation: Peel the grapefruit, remove the membranes, and break into small pieces. Cut the feta into small cubes. Tear the lettuce leaves and arugula by hand. Mix everything, add the mussels, salt, ground black pepper, and olive oil.
18. Salad with Fried Mussels, Napa Cabbage, and Pineapples
Source: postila.ruWhen frying mussels, you can add a couple of tablespoons of white wine to the pan.
You will need: 300 g frozen mussels, 300 g Napa cabbage, 150 g pineapples, 2 cloves garlic, 30 g butter, 4 tbsp mayonnaise, ground black pepper, salt.
Preparation: Thaw the mussels and fry them in butter until cooked. Before turning off the heat, add salt, ground black pepper, and minced garlic. Chop the cabbage and pineapples. Mix the salad, adjust salt, and dress with mayonnaise.
19. Salad with Mussels, Celery, and Apples
Source: herbeauty.coA healthy salad that all adherents of proper nutrition will appreciate.
You will need: 250 g marinated mussels, 2 apples, 1 carrot, 150 g celery stalks, 2 tbsp vegetable oil, 1 tbsp lemon juice, 1 tbsp Dijon mustard, ground black pepper, salt.
Preparation: Chop the apples and sprinkle with lemon juice. Grate the carrot, finely chop the celery stalks. Mix everything, add the mussels, ground black pepper, salt, Dijon mustard, and oil.
20. Salad with Mussels, Funchoza, and Fresh Vegetables
Source: rtb1.avito.cashSalads with glass noodles are currently at the peak of popularity.
You will need: 250 g marinated mussels, 100 g funchoza, 1 bell pepper, 2 cucumbers, 2 cloves garlic, half a bunch of herbs, 3 tbsp vegetable oil, 2 tsp lemon juice, ground black pepper, salt.
Preparation: Pour boiling water over the funchoza for 5-7 minutes, drain, and rinse. Chop the vegetables and herbs. Mix the mussels, funchoza, vegetables, and herbs. Add minced garlic, salt, and ground black pepper. Pour in lemon juice, vegetable oil, and gently mix the salad.
